Mechanism

On TRON, USDT TRC20 transfers are smart contract actions. If the sending address has no Energy, or available Energy does not cover the full execution cost, the network burns TRX for the remaining cost. Rented Energy is useful when it is available on the sending address on the sending address when the USDT transfer is sent.

FAQ

What should I check for "TRX Energy Rental vs Staking TRX"?

Check the sending address, the recipient USDT balance, the required Energy amount, and whether the USDT transfer will happen within the 1-hour Energy validity window.

How does TRON Energy affect "TRX Energy Rental vs Staking TRX"?

During a USDT TRC20 transfer, available TRON Energy is consumed first to cover resource cost. If available Energy does not cover the full cost, the remaining part is covered with TRX.

When does TRX Energy Rental fit this case?

It fits when you have a USDT TRC20 transfer and the Energy rental cost is lower than the direct TRX resource cost for that transfer scenario.
